A portable fish tank is mostly made of a durable plastic, acrylic, that is almost break-proof. They always come in small sizes, yet if you have more fishes, there are bigger ones available too. There are many designs of portable fish tanks, but all comes with secured handles to conveniently transport your fishes from the house to the car to the hotel and to the park, if that’s where you’re heading. Tight fitting lids are provided to prevent water spillage during transport. If you pick out these items from the aquarium supplies and equipments store, you will see that most comes in kits containing portable aquarium air pump, portable small sized filter and portable aquarium refractometer in it to keep an eye on your tank’s water parameters during travel, keeping your fishes from getting stressed out and from getting sick. The portable equipments need not be there if you take your fishes out for shorter periods though.
